Detailed Vacancy Breakdown for NBRC Recruitment 2026
The vacancy is released for the post of Personal Secretary on a Deputation basis. Below is the tabular representation of the post details.
| Post Designation | Post Code | Vacancy Count | Category | Pay Scale (7th CPC)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Personal Secretary | 001 | 1 | UR (UnReserved) | Level – 7 (₹44,900 – ₹1,42,400) |
Eligibility Criteria & Qualification
Applicants must be officials from Central/State Government Departments, Research/Teaching Institutions, Universities, Autonomous Bodies, or PSUs. The recruitment is via Deputation including Short-term contract.
Age Limit
Maximum age as on the last date of application: 56 years.
Experience & Qualification
- Option A: Holding an analogous post on a regular basis in the parent cadre.
- Option B: Three years regular service in related field at Level 6 OR six years service at Level 5 OR eight years at Level 4.
- Essential Qualification: Graduate with proficiency in Shorthand (120 wpm) and Typing (50 wpm).

How to Apply for NBRC Personal Secretary Recruitment
Interested candidates must send their applications in the prescribed format available on the official website. Follow these steps:
- Visit the official website: www.nbrc.ac.in.
- Download the application form for "Personal Secretary (Advt. No. 03/2026)".
- Fill in all required details carefully.
- Attach required documents (Certificates, Service Proof, Qualification proofs).
- Send the application via registered post to the address mentioned in the notification.
Application Deadline: The last date for receipt of the application is 29-06-2026. For candidates from North Eastern States, A&N Islands, Lakshadweep, and J&K, the last date is 14-07-2026.
